Welcome to the iSTEM Collaboration
The units found on this site have been created through a collaborative three-year project involving the South Metro-Salem STEM Partnership (SMSP), a consortium of six SMSP school districts, University of Oregon Department of Physics, and Pacific University College of Education. SMSiSTEM developed, test, and refined 12 integrated STEM (iSTEM) units featuring 1) sheltered ELL support, 2) focused development of data literacy, and 3) career education through STEM community and industry partnerships.
